Facts About pet shop dubai mall Revealed
Petholicks is a lively pet shop in Dubai that gives a big variety of products and services for an array of pet house owners. Irrespective of whether you’re new to possessing pets or have owned a pet For several years, Petholicks has every little thing from day-to-day Necessities to new companions All set for just a new house.Living in luxurious-p